Output 8270bc38d676d31db610d4b21156df619d2af303536579e28b087f2a43f24c61:4

value
318489
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d4a7ba418c0c513b85137d070c02149a4e63eca OP_EQUAL
address
32uHwCrbwkKaD2U3EYNGuG5oyJkZWX7Ds6
transaction
8270bc38d676d31db610d4b21156df619d2af303536579e28b087f2a43f24c61
spent
true